/**
|
||||
* Creates a new buffer whose content is a shared subsequence of
|
||||
* this buffer's content.
|
||||
*
|
||||
* <p> The content of the new buffer will start at position {@code index}
|
||||
* in this buffer, and will contain {@code length} elements. Changes to
|
||||
* this buffer's content will be visible in the new buffer, and vice versa;
|
||||
* the two buffers' position, limit, and mark values will be independent.
|
||||
*
|
||||
* <p> The new buffer's position will be zero, its capacity and its limit
|
||||
* will be {@code length}, its mark will be undefined. The new buffer will
|
||||
* be direct if, and only if, this buffer is direct, and it will be
|
||||
* read-only if, and only if, this buffer is read-only. </p>
|
||||
*
|
||||
* @param index
|
||||
* The position in this buffer at which the content of the new
|
||||
* buffer will start; must be non-negative and no larger than
|
||||
* {@link #limit() limit()}
|
||||
*
|
||||
* @param length
|
||||
* The number of elements the new buffer will contain; must be
|
||||
* non-negative and no larger than {@code limit() - index}
|
||||
*
|
||||
* @return The new buffer
|
||||
*
|
||||
* @throws IndexOutOfBoundsException
|
||||
* If {@code index} is negative or greater than {@code limit()},
|
||||
* {@code length} is negative, or {@code length > limit() - index}
|
||||
*
|
||||
* @since 13
|
||||
*/
|
||||
public abstract Buffer slice(int index, int length);
